Now that agility has been around for more than 20 years, there are quite a few kids who have grown up with the sport. Many of the top handlers have started as Juniors - Greg Derrett, Nicola Garrett, Sarah-Jayne Davies and Bruce Currie to name but a few. There are a lot of very good junior handlers right now - and not just in the UK - many of whom are competing successfully against adults in the ring. Today's youngsters are tomorrow's champions.
